Responsibilities
1) After a patient has selected Amedisys as his or her health care provider, the Care Transitions Coordinator visits the patient/caregiver onsite to review the physician order, assess the patient’s clinical needs and gather clinical information. When applicable the Hospice Care Transitions Coordinator may also present consents for the family/POA to sign and help complete DNR paperwork that the care center will need on the patient. The Care Transitions Coordinator uses a Point of Service computer application to collect referred patient data onsite and transmit it to the care center. The Care Transitions Coordinator also facilitates patient involvement in his or her own care by providing education and obtaining the necessary information required for successful transition to home. 2) The Care Transitions Coordinator is also responsible for ensuring the patient has a physician and obtains an order from that physician to oversee the home health or hospice plan of care. 3) The Care Transitions Coordinator is also responsible for establishing, growing and maintaining relationships with facility-based referral sources, in accordance with Company policies and procedures, by both communicating with existing referral sources and identifying new opportunities.
